Brazilian President Luiz Inacio Lula da Silva (pictured) recalled the country's Ambassador to Israel Frederico Meyer for consultations, Brazilian media reported on Monday, citing officials with knowledge of the matter.
The move comes after Israeli Foreign Minister Israel Katz declared Brazilian head of state persona non grata after Lula compared the current situation in the Gaza Strip to the Holocaust.
Later in the day, Katz stressed that Lula will not be welcome in Israel until he "apologizes and retracts his antisemitic words of incitement which he hurled at the Jewish people."
